General Description
Zinc oxide is a multifunctional material with unique properties such as a high electrochemical coupling coefficient, high chemical stability, a broad range of radiation absorption, and biocompatibility. It is also a wide band gap (3.37 eV) semiconductor used in optoelectronics, ceramics, and laser technology. Owing to its piezo and pyroelectric properties, it can be used as a sensor, energy generator, and photocatalyst for hydrogen production.

General Description
Zinc oxide (ZnO) nanopowder is a metal oxide that is an n-type direct band semiconducting material with a band gap of 3.37 eV. Its properties include high chemical stability, photostability, and high electrochemical coupling coefficient. It is classified as a semiconductor in group II-VI with bond energy of 60 meV, and high thermo-mechanical stability at ambient temperatures.
